Title: Rajiv Ayyangar: Innovator in Wearable Technology
Introduction
Rajiv Ayyangar is a notable inventor based in San Francisco, CA. He has made significant contributions to the field of wearable technology, holding a total of 3 patents. His work focuses on enhancing user experience and security in wearable devices.
Latest Patents
One of Rajiv Ayyangar's latest patents is related to stabilizing content display on wearable devices. This innovation addresses the stabilization of content displays in a wearable device when the wearer is in motion. The patent discloses a method for obtaining the acceleration and rotation forces acting on the wearable device. It also involves modeling the forces acting on the body part bearing the device and determining offsets to counteract these forces. These offsets are then applied to the content display shown on the wearable device.
Another significant patent involves user authentication and data encryption. In this patent, a user is authenticated based on feature data of a target, such as a body part or other object, obtained by a touchscreen of a computing device. When the user positions the target to interact with the touchscreen, interaction data is gathered. The feature data of the target is determined from this interaction data, which is then used to identify the target and the user. Various actions are executed based on the identification and authentication of the user.
Career Highlights
Rajiv Ayyangar has worked with several companies throughout his career, including Excalibur IP, LLC and Oath Inc. His experience in these organizations has contributed to his expertise in the field of technology and innovation.
